diff options
author | Saurabh Sharan <saurabh.sharan@radisys.com> | 2016-03-10 14:15:29 +0530 |
---|---|---|
committer | Holger Hans Peter Freyther <holger@moiji-mobile.com> | 2016-03-15 10:04:34 +0100 |
commit | 656eed59758fdcd51d219070209591597a978e7e (patch) | |
tree | b4f22204d4016a8c531c21c839d5a14bb6ed3692 /tests/rlcmac/RLCMACTest.ok | |
parent | 173ef90a539dc33bb8fc395c0315320a4525a8d6 (diff) |
Fix encoding of padding bits to start with 0 bit
This patch is for fixing encoding of padding bits according to the
3gpp spec 44.060 section 11, wherein it shall always start with 0
bit followed with spare padding bits.
During introduction of basic EGPRS feature new hex dump messages
from a different working network log were used in Unit test. These
exposed the issue of incorrect handling of padding bits encoding
in osmo-pcu.
Corrections in the existing test vector of rlcmac is also updated.
In testsuite tbf appropriate corrections for the Tbftest.err is
also done.
Diffstat (limited to 'tests/rlcmac/RLCMACTest.ok')
-rw-r--r-- | tests/rlcmac/RLCMACTest.ok | 18 |
1 files changed, 9 insertions, 9 deletions
diff --git a/tests/rlcmac/RLCMACTest.ok b/tests/rlcmac/RLCMACTest.ok index 99117ff3..0b4e1546 100644 --- a/tests/rlcmac/RLCMACTest.ok +++ b/tests/rlcmac/RLCMACTest.ok @@ -7,13 +7,13 @@ vector1 = 4e8250e3f1a81d882080b2b2b2b2b2b2b2b2b2b2b vector1 = 4e8250e3f1a81d882080b2b2b2b2b2b2b2b2b2b2b vector2 = 4e8250e3f1a81d882080b2b2b2b2b2b2b2b2b2b2b vector1 == vector2 : TRUE -vector1 = 4828247a6a074227210b2b2b2b2b2b2b2b2b2b2b2b +vector1 = 4828247a6a07422721032b2b2b2b2b2b2b2b2b2b2b =========Start DECODE=========== +++++++++Finish DECODE++++++++++ =========Start ENCODE============= +++++++++Finish ENCODE+++++++++++ -vector1 = 4828247a6a074227210b2b2b2b2b2b2b2b2b2b2b2b -vector2 = 4828247a6a074227210b2b2b2b2b2b2b2b2b2b2b2b +vector1 = 4828247a6a07422721032b2b2b2b2b2b2b2b2b2b2b +vector2 = 4828247a6a07422721032b2b2b2b2b2b2b2b2b2b2b vector1 == vector2 : TRUE vector1 = 4724c040000000079eb2ac9402b2b2b2b2b2b =========Start DECODE=========== @@ -32,21 +32,21 @@ vector1 = 47283c367513ba33304242b2b2b2b2b2b2b2b2b2b2b2b vector2 = 47283c367513ba33304242b2b2b2b2b2b2b2b2b2b2b2b vector1 == vector2 : TRUE UPLINK -vector1 = 40e1e61d11f2b2b2b2b2b2b2b2b2b2b2b2b2b2b2b2b2b +vector1 = 40e1e61d11d2b2b2b2b2b2b2b2b2b2b2b2b2b2b2b2b2b =========Start DECODE=========== +++++++++Finish DECODE++++++++++ =========Start ENCODE============= +++++++++Finish ENCODE+++++++++++ -vector1 = 40e1e61d11f2b2b2b2b2b2b2b2b2b2b2b2b2b2b2b2b2b -vector2 = 40e1e61d11f2b2b2b2b2b2b2b2b2b2b2b2b2b2b2b2b2b +vector1 = 40e1e61d11d2b2b2b2b2b2b2b2b2b2b2b2b2b2b2b2b2b +vector2 = 40e1e61d11d2b2b2b2b2b2b2b2b2b2b2b2b2b2b2b2b2b vector1 == vector2 : TRUE -vector1 = 40b802000000002480e0b2b2b2b2b2b2b2b2b +vector1 = 40b802000000002480e032b2b2b2b2b2b2b2b =========Start DECODE=========== +++++++++Finish DECODE++++++++++ =========Start ENCODE============= +++++++++Finish ENCODE+++++++++++ -vector1 = 40b802000000002480e0b2b2b2b2b2b2b2b2b -vector2 = 40b802000000002480e0b2b2b2b2b2b2b2b2b +vector1 = 40b802000000002480e032b2b2b2b2b2b2b2b +vector2 = 40b802000000002480e032b2b2b2b2b2b2b2b vector1 == vector2 : TRUE vector1 = 4016713dc09427ca2ae57ef90906aafc001f80222b =========Start DECODE=========== |